#da4439 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#da4439 is composed of 85.5% red, 26.7%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.8% magenta, 73.9%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 4.1 degrees, a saturation of 68.5% and a lightness of 53.9%. #da4439 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8872 with #b50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#da4439

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fcf0ef is the lightest one.

Tones of #da4439

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#928281 is the less saturated color, while #fe2515 is the most saturated one.
